Output 51f587c4b0e404ad20c0ea129a3d14b3ecb3036e88104ccfd48c5278d885678f:6

value
2298905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552cad2ad19fe57a8d2d48424292c20376423e25 OP_EQUAL
address
39TNt2FjEqdoYa7Z6Z47rs3pYk4hWvA5kZ
transaction
51f587c4b0e404ad20c0ea129a3d14b3ecb3036e88104ccfd48c5278d885678f
spent
true